Alcryn® 2170BK BLK is a high‑flow melt‑processable rubber offering excellent tear strength, wear resistance, and chemical resistance for automotive, wire, and industrial parts.
Alcryn® 2170BK BLK delivers rubberlike elasticity without vulcanization, helping manufacturers reduce cycle times, scrap, and production costs compared to conventional rubber compounds. This grade is designed for applications requiring excellent tear strength, wear resistance, chemical resistance, and high friction, while allowing efficient processing on standard thermoplastic equipment.
Density: 1.21 g/cm³
Density, specific gravity: 1.21
Change in volume (in reference fuel B, 27 °C, 168 hrs): 17%
Change in volume (in ASTM #1 oil, 100 °C, 168 hrs): -16%
Change in volume (in IRM 903 oil, 100 °C, 168 hrs): 6%
Change in volume (in water, 100 °C, 168 hrs): 19%
Melt viscosity (190°C, 300 sec−1): 275 Pa·s
Tensile strength (23°C): 122%
Tensile stress at 100% (1.90 mm): 2.99 MPa
Tensile stress at 100% (125°C, 1.90 mm): 3.50 MPa
Tensile stress at yield (1.90 mm): 8.60 MPa
Tensile stress at yield (125°C, 1.90 mm): 5.50 MPa
Tensile strength at yield (1.90 mm): 8.60 MPa
Tensile strength at yield (125°C, 1.90 mm): 5.50 MPa
Tensile strain at break (1.90 mm): 600%
Tensile strain at break (125°C, 1.90 mm): 220%
Torsion modulus (24°C, 1.9 mm): 2.2 MPa
Torsion modulus (−20°C, 1.9 mm): 8.5 MPa
Tensile set: 15%
Clash-Berg modulus (−40°C): 68.9 MPa
Tensile elongation at break (125°C, 1.90 mm): 220%
Tensile elongation at break (1.90 mm): 570%
Tear strength (Die C, 1.90 mm): 56.9 kN/m
Ductile/Brittle transition temperature: −58°C
Change in Shore hardness in air (Shore A, 125°C, 168 hrs): −3.0
Shore hardness (Shore A, 1.90 mm, compression molded): 69
Change in durometer hardness in air (Shore A, 125°C, 168 hrs): −3.0
Durometer hardness (Shore A, 1.90 mm, compression molded): 69
Compression set (24°C, 22 hrs, Method B): 19%
Compression set (100°C, 22 hrs, Method B): 89%
Compression set (24°C, 22 hrs): 19%
Compression set (100°C, 22 hrs): 89%
Taber abrasion resistance (CS-17 wheel, 1,000 g, 1,000 cycles): 9.00 mg
Processing (melt) temp: 177°C
